Maksim Demajo Reported Nikola Radović For Abandoning Duties

A tinsmith Maksim Demajo complained to the Terazije Precinct against his apprentice Nikola Radović who abandoned his duties and left. Radović gave a statement to the Precinct that he abandoned the workshop because the apprentices of his former master molested him repeatedly without any reason.

25 May 1909

ИАБ-1-К3045-1909-Ф10-36

Malkuna Melamed Filed a Lawsuit Against Hajim Amar Over a House

Malkuna Melamed filed a lawsuit to the Dorćol Precinct against her brother Hajim Amar who refused to move out of the house which was the property of their aunt Roza Jozef from Krajova. Maluka enclosed the letter in which Roza ceded the house to her in order to materially support her and her two small children.

9 February 1899/13 January 1903

ИАБ-1-К3166-1902-10
